7. Naples historical centre with Undreground ruins guided tour

You will first be taken on a walking-tour by the certified tour guide to discover the monumental area, taking the historic and commercial street of Via Toledo. A famous Neapolitan shopping street close to the Spanish quarters and the Maradona mural, the sacred and profane altar of the Neapolitan football legend. Here we will visit the ancient Galleria Umberto I in Naples, the exterior of Castel Nuovo known as the 'Maschio Angioino', the San Carlo Theatre, the Royal Palace and the iconic Piazza del Plebiscito. The hub of the city as well as a meeting place for nationally renowned events and concerts. Then we will walking to the historic centre of Naples, the living and beating heart of the city. Descending from Via dei Tribunali and passing by the city's historic pizzerias, we will reach the San Gregorio Armeno street, "the street of nativity scenes", the art of nativity scenes that represents the handicrafts of the Neapolitan tradition best known throughout the world. Folklore, tradition and "cornicelli" will then continue on Spaccanapoli, the street that literally splits the city in two, visiting all the artistic complex of squares and churches. From 18th-century San Domenico Maggiore to medieval Santa Chiara. The guided tour will ends with the visit of the "Undreground Naples" of the San Lorenzo Maggiore Church monumental complex. The most ancient Naples undreground site where descending 10 meters it's visible the archaeological there are the remains of the ancient city of Neapolis: the agorà of the greek's age, first, and the civil and religious Forum of Roman's age, second. You will walk along the Decumano Inferiore (lower decumanus), better known as "Spaccanapoli" because it's a long road that literally cuts the city into two parts. You will visit the Church of Gesù Nuovo and will discover fascinating legends and the magic of the mysterious alchemist symbols on its facade, before entering in the Church of St. Clare. You will reach the Square of San Domenico Maggiore and will walk through the Christmas Alley with entry in the most ancient workshop where they make the famous Neapolitan crib to discover an art old as modern, between the historical personages of the ancient Neapolitan crib and newer ones like Michael Jackson, Pope Francesco or Lady Gaga.  Through the pedestrian alley of Via d'Alba with its shops selling music instrument, books and restaurants, you will reach Piazza Bellini and will cross Port'Alba, the remnant of one of the city gates in Naples that leads to Piazza Dante, where the tour ends.
